About 303 S Blvd

Timeless Mid-Century Modern on Rare Double Lot – First Time Offered Since 1988! Looking for convenient one-level living? This beautifully maintained 3-bedroom, 2 full & 2 half bath home blends classic mid-century design with thoughtful modern updates. Inspired by Frank Lloyd Wright, it features a sunken living room with repointed stonework and a cozy gas fireplace. The renovated owner’s suite includes a quartz double vanity, frameless glass shower, tile floors, and soft-close cabinetry. The updated kitchen offers granite countertops, soft-close drawers, built-in bench seating with storage, and plentiful pull-outs—ideal for everyday living and entertaining. Enjoy flexible living with a tile-floor office, craft room, and a cozy sitting area. The finished basement provides generous space for recreation and has been freshly painted. Pool table and piano convey. Recent Updates & Features Include: Newer natural gas boiler & 2017 gas heater Mini-split in kitchen/living + central air in remaining rooms Encapsulated crawl space & updated PVC drains Vinyl windows (2009) Roof (2021) with lifetime warranty (Spicer Brothers) Heated outdoor spigots New solid wood interior & pocket doors + new front door Irrigation system Oversized 2-car garage with power door, extra storage & refrigerator A one-of-a-kind home offering timeless architecture, vintage charm, and modern comfort—all on a rare double city lot. Don't miss this unique opportunity! Additional parcel included. Parcel size: 3,178 SF. Lot size includes extra parcel Tax ID: 13-042950. Deeded separately.

Living in Salisbury, MD

Salisbury's transport infrastructure caters to a range of preferences, with public transit options complementing the network of roads and highways that facilitate travel within and beyond the city. The area's walkability varies, with certain neighborhoods offering more pedestrian-friendly environments than others. Bike paths and lanes are also available for cycling enthusiasts. Public transportation schedules are designed to accommodate the needs of commuters, with enhancements to transport efficiency and accessibility being an ongoing focus for city planners.

The community benefits from a robust educational system, with multiple public schools at the elementary, middle, and high school levels, as well as private educational institutions that cater to diverse learning preferences. Healthcare services are comprehensive, with facilities offering urgent care, primary care, and specialized medical treatments. The public library system serves as a valuable resource for residents, and the city's retail and dining establishments reflect the local culture, with initiatives in place to adapt to the evolving needs of the population.

Salisbury is celebrated for its vibrant community spirit and rich cultural heritage. The city prides itself on hosting events like the annual Salisbury Festival, which showcases local art, music, and cuisine, fostering a strong sense of community among residents. The downtown area, with its historic charm and modern amenities, serves as a focal point for communal gatherings and social activities.

Salisbury's housing market offers a diverse array of options, with single-family homes being a significant presence. Architectural styles range from classic colonial to contemporary ranch designs, reflecting the city's historical roots and modern growth. While the majority of homes are owner-occupied, a substantial portion of the population opts for rental properties, including apartments and townhouses, accommodating a variety of lifestyle needs.
